It is known that the mechanical properties of polymer materials exposed to atmospheric influences are significantly reduced. But when it comes to films, especially when they are used in greenhouses to protect plantations, they must retain certain mechanical properties after a long period of exposure to the sun and water and they must have a certain transparency so that the plant can continue to grow. The purpose of this study was to compare the transmittance of three different types of films: ethylene tetrafluoroethylene (ETFE), polyethylene (PE) clear, and PE diffused, before and after their aging (water, UV rays and humidity). Upon exposure to weather aging, decrease in the degree of transmittance in all three types of films was observed. This may indicate a certain degree of polymer degradation.
